The Ropewalks area is a fascinating location, given its name from the many ropemaking streets – long and straight for the craft of twisting hemp for ship rigging. This area is a testament to the 19th century Liverpool heyday of maritime greatness. With 102 listed buildings Ropewalks is a handsome mixture of merchant houses and counting-houses and warehouses where breweries, timber yards, cooperages, potteries, foundries, sugar refining and roperies flourished.
